Meliá doubles the bet in Punta Cana

Meliá Caribe Tropical will be transformed into two hotels: Meliá Punta Cana Beach Resort and Meliá Caribe Beach Resort

Meliá Hotels International, the Spanish hotel company with more than 380 hotels around the world, announces the transformation of the Dominican Republic's resort, Meliá Caribe Tropical, into two different hotels that will open at the end of 2018: Meliá Punta Cana Beach, a resort Only for adults and Meliá Caribe Beach, a resort for all types of guests. Both hotels will open with a large number of new programs, services and amenities.
As Álvaro Tejeda, Regional Vice President for Americas, explains: "By offering two different hotels with specialized services, we can better serve the needs of the guests and improve their travel experiences." "Our guests often ask us for more options for adults only and also more family oriented services, so we are happy to meet their needs and offer them a more personalized stay." Meliá Punta Cana Beach Resort and Meliá Caribe Beach Resort will open in December 2018, just in time for the holiday season.

Melia Punta Cana Beach Resort
This adult-only hotel will offer THE LEVEL, the premium service concept of Meliá Hotels & Resorts, which offers the most demanding guests exclusive and preferential facilities and services, such as an exclusive VIP lounge where check-in and check-in out, an exclusive pool, restaurant, free internet connection, premium drinks, snacks and coffee and tea service throughout the day. THE LEVEL Concierge can also manage preferential reservations for a la carte restaurants, treatments at the spa, golf reservations and much more.
With 538 rooms, including standard Junior suites and 136 THE LEVEL suites, Meliá Punta Cana Beach Resort will offer its guests numerous pool and beach areas and five new restaurant concepts: Mosaico, the protagonist of the hotel's gastronomic experience , combines an informal Mediterranean culinary experience with a local and art deco aesthetic; Muoi, an oriental-style restaurant with dim sum, Vietnamese, sushi and robatta style cuisine; Casa Nostra, an elegant restaurant with a wood-burning grill and Italian specialties; Rumba, an outdoor breakfast and lunch experience with breathtaking views of the Caribbean Sea and international buffet, and Replay a sports bar with snacks, grilled dishes and cocktails.

Meliá Caribe Beach Resort
Specializing in activities, services and amenities designed for all family members, Meliá Caribe Beach Resort will offer a wide range of room options, designed specifically to meet the needs of all generations. The resort will have 609 rooms, including 154 THE LEVEL Suites, 123 Family Rooms Beachside and a combination of 332 Premium Beachside and Deluxe rooms. The hotel will have an interactive water park and a game room with games consoles and virtual reality, as well as a complete entertainment offer for the whole family. With seven new establishments in the hotel, families can enjoy a different restaurant every night: Riviera, a restaurant open all day, for the exclusive use of The Level guests, serving international cuisine with a local flavor; Tartufo (whose opening is planned in 2019), an authentic Italian and Mediterranean restaurant; Alma, a restaurant that combines traditional Spanish recipes with modern techniques; Barefoot, a grill and a casual beachfront bar exclusively for the guests of The Level; Bazaar (with opening planned in 2019), a fun buffet with food trucks and international food stations; Merkado, overlooking the beach and a family style, has space for large groups, a children's corner and an ice cream shop; O Grille, located next to the resort's water park, offers grilled specialties and picnic-style snacks, and Hokkaido, a recently refurbished Japanese restaurant, which includes four Teppanyaki tables and bars and offers an authentic Asian experience in true Japanese style.
Guests of Meliá Caribe Beach Resort and Meliá Punta Cana Beach Resort, over 18 years old, can discover and enjoy the wide selection of new restaurant concepts. With the new dining experience, guests can dine at the participating restaurants of each hotel regardless of where they are staying, adding up to a total of 13 restaurants. Guests of both hotels can also enjoy specialty cocktail bars such as The Shaker (which will open in 2019), Sapphire, Elyxr and the lively Pool Bar at Meliá Caribe Beach Resort and Jigger, Olives Lobby Bar, Replay Sports Bar and Pool Bar at Meliá Punta Cana Beach Resort.
In addition to the upcoming Meliá Caribe Tropical changes, Meliá Hotels International will also open a new luxury hotel in December in the Dominican Republic: The Grand Reserve at Paradisus Palma Real. With the presentation of the new hotel, Meliá Hotels International continues its investment in the Dominican Republic, increasing its portfolio of luxury hotels and offering travelers access to a wide range of personalized options and experiences.
